DEVELOPMENT STORY
So let's wind back the clock to three years ago when the codeine 27.5 first hit the drawing board.
At this point we were still hard at work on the Codeine 29, we all agreed that 29 inch wheels were the way forward for All mountain, and dare I say it "Enduro" riding, however there was a new wheel size on the block and it was causing too much of a stir for us to ignore.
We needed to try it and make up our own minds. We went to the workshop and started on the first prototype, weeks later we had our first batch of test mules to ride and that's exactly what we did. The test team were divided and it was clear to us all that both were different beats - but the pros and cons of both wheel sizes were clear to us all.
"Compromise wasn't an option"
So - we made the tough decision early on that we were going to be late to the 650b party; compromise wasn't an option, we wanted this bike to be the best it could be and the brief was simple, build a bike for everything, the go to bike in everyone's stable.
"The Codeine 27.5 has been through multiple revisions"
The Codeine 27.5 has been through multiple revisions before arriving at where we are today. At each stage our focus was rider testing; revise, ride, revise, ride again, revise, ride some more, repeat.
The result of all our hard work is something we can all be proud of, a bike that defines the all-mountain bike genre. Our own custom butted, hand welded, 7005 T7 heat treated tubeset, paired with some very special numbers; 65.5° Head Angle, 15mm BB drop, 430mm chainstay and super long reach. SPECIFICATIONS
MEASUREMENT | SMALL | MEDIUM | LARGE |
---|---|---|---|
Head Angle | 65.5 | 65.5 | 65.5 |
Head Tube Length (mm) | 130 | 130 | 135 |
Top Tube Length, C-C (mm) | 596 | 616 | 638 |
Seat Tube Angle (mm) | 72 | 72 | 72 |
Seat Tube C-T (mm) | 407 | 457 | 507 |
Chain Stay Length (mm) | 430 | 430 | 430 |
BB Drop (mm) | 15 | 15 | 15 |
Stack (mm) | 622 | 622 | 627 |
Reach (mm) | 420 | 440 | 460 |
Front Centre (mm) | 732 | 752 | 774 |
The Codeine 27.5 is available in two killer specs;
£2499.99
Marzocchi 350 NCR Ti forks, Marzocchi 053 s3c2r shock, SRAM X01 Groupset, Guide RSC Brakes, Reverb Stealth, WTB KOM rims on El Guapo Pro Hubs, 35mm Corto Stem, 777mm On-One Knuckle Ball carbon handle bars topped off with WTB Vigilante/ Trail Boss Rubber.
£1999.99
Marzocchi 350 CR forks, Marzocchi 053 s3c2r shock, SRAM GX1 Groupset, Guide R Brakes, Reverb Stealth, WTB KOM rims on El Guapo Pro Hubs and 35mm Corto Stem.
